Principal Platform Engineer (Governance & Assurance)


Our client a highly regulated corporation is hiring a Principal Platform Engineer who has strong capabilites in new governance and assurance. The chosen individual will review, define and enforce standards across the group aligning to regulatory frameworks including Data Protection, GDPR, Health Data & Interoperability, Cybersecurity Frameworks (EU & UK), Medical Device regulation, National AI Commission (Healthcare focused).


This is an exciting challenger, where you will gain opportunities to explore AI/ML governance for safe AI adoption. Our client is offering a basic salary of £95,000 + benefits + to operate on a fully remote basis.


You’ll act as a technical authority, setting the standards, guardrails, and governance that underpin secure, resilient, and compliant software delivery in a regulated environment.


  • Platform & DevSecOps Governance - Defining and enforcing DevSecOps standards, controls, and best practices
  • Establishing governance for CI/CD pipelines, IaC, dependency management, and patching
  • Ensuring engineering practices meet security, audit, and regulatory requirements
  • Driving consistency, repeatability, and risk reduction across environments
  • Infrastructure & Technical Assurance - Setting governance standards for Infrastructure as Code (Terraform/Bicep/ARM)
  • Defining deployment, environment, and lifecycle management policies
  • Providing technical oversight and assurance, not just implementation
  • Reviewing and improving existing platform designs and practices


Essential

  • Senior experience as a Platform Engineer, DevSecOps Engineer, or similar
  • Strong background in cloud-native platforms (Azure preferred)
  • Proven experience setting and enforcing technical standards and governance
  • Deep understanding of IaC, CI/CD, security controls, and platform lifecycle management
  • Experience working in regulated or high-assurance environments (healthcare, finance, public sector, etc.)
  • Ability to explain complex technical decisions clearly to non-technical stakeholders
  • Experience with AI/ML governance or safe AI adoption
